Output 59a177fe75c6dedfce92599353c4dfca42f92ee8ec10e54c553fcb38679ac771:2

value
8902292
script pubkey
OP_0 OP_PUSHBYTES_32 17df90305dc59b7ee634a36c66313b146850a82322019dd389900361559d6f0e
address
bc1qzl0eqvzackdhae355dkxvvfmz359p2prygqem5ufjqpkz4vadu8qrhqkt0
transaction
59a177fe75c6dedfce92599353c4dfca42f92ee8ec10e54c553fcb38679ac771
spent
true